Mount Weaver
is a
mountain
standing 3 km west of
Mount Wilbur
at the head of
Scott Glacier
, in the
Queen Maud Mountains
of
Antarctica
. Discovered and ascended in December 1934 by members of the
Byrd
AE geological party under Quin Blackburn. Named by them for Charles E. Weaver, professor of
paleontology
at the
University of Washington
